Ensure Power and Water Supply
- Unplug the espresso machine and check the power outlet with another device to confirm it’s working.
- Make sure the water reservoir is filled and properly seated.
- Plug the machine back in and turn it on, observing if the display or lights indicate power.

Perform Basic Cleaning and Descaling
- Remove and clean the portafilter, shower screen, and drip tray.
- Use descaling solution or vinegar to descale the internal components following the manufacturer’s instructions.
- Regular cleaning can prevent scale buildup that impairs heating.
Check the Heating System
- Allow the machine to warm up and see if the display shows the appropriate temperature.
- If it remains cold, the heating element or thermostat may be faulty.
- In this case, it’s advisable to contact a qualified technician for testing or replacement.
Reset or Troubleshoot Further
Some models have a reset function—consult your user manual for instructions. If resetting doesn’t work, consider performing a deep clean or replacing filters.
If problems persist, professional servicing might be necessary.
Tips and Warnings
- Always unplug the machine before cleaning or inspecting internal parts.
- Use only manufacturer-approved cleaning products to avoid damage.
- Do not attempt to replace internal components unless qualified, as it may void your warranty.

Frequently Asked Questions
Why isn’t my Breville Bambino Plus heating up?
Common causes include scale buildup, faulty heating elements, or electrical issues. Follow the troubleshooting steps to identify and fix the problem.
How often should I descale my espresso machine?
It’s recommended to descale every 1-3 months depending on usage and water hardness to prevent buildup that affects heating.
Can I reset the machine to fix heating problems?
Some models have a reset function. Check your user manual for instructions. Resetting can sometimes resolve internal errors causing heating issues.
What safety precautions should I take?
Always unplug the machine before cleaning or inspecting internal parts. Use manufacturer-approved cleaning products and avoid attempting internal repairs unless qualified.
